Cafe Racer belongs to the modification genre that many people liked. The design is similar to the old-fashioned racing motorcycle.

But how hard is transforming a standard motor into a motor cafe racer. The answer is hard-easy.

Here will be explained easy ways to make the motorcycle into a stylish café racer.

The first thing to change is the handlebars.

For the handlebar of many options that can be used, it is generally the clip-on model of the clamp handlebar.

But it can also use the handlebar of other motors that are more ramps or stay behind so that the driving position is bent.

Both parts of the tank.

This tank is also a lot of options, can use the built-in tanks if the shape is elongated like a Honda GL Series, Suzuki A100 and so on.

It can also buy an aftermarket tank that forms a variety and can choose the one that best suits your dream design.

Next go to the seat section.

This part also various choices can use a thin flat seat, but if the feel of a strong café racer must have a stern Hornet.

This part of the Hornet there are also various, some are made of iron plates, some of which are made to swell in the back and there is also the Hornet is a seat cowl (cover).

If it's gone wrong stay go to the exhaust part.

The exhaust is relatively high at the end

Generally the position of exhaust cafe Racer is made up on the back. But this is not really a must, just let it cool, everything depends on each taste.

The next stage is footstep.

This die casting section also determines the driving position with the motor Cafe racer. In order to be more bent, the foostep must be made backwards.
